Just in time for the first long weekend of the summer, Toronto is finally turning a corner on the “seemingly endless run of cool and unsettled days,” CP24 Meteorologist Bill Coulter says. The Victoria Day long weekend will see a “stretch of bright and beautiful weather,” he noted. “And there will be no looking back for a while.” Environment Canada is calling for sunshine and a high of 19 C on Friday. The high will climb to 22 C on Saturday but some showers are possible later in the afternoon. Sunshine and a high of 23 C and 25 C are expected on Sunday and Monday respectively. “For the first time in 2026, a humidex in the 30s is likely for Monday and Tuesday,” Coulter noted. A short-lived cooldown is expected at the end of the work week next week but temperatures will quickly recover.
